AI conversations are becoming more natural as advanced audio technology enables faster, smoother, and more human-like interactions.
Modern voice AI can understand natural speech patterns, allowing users to interrupt, ask follow-up questions, and maintain fluid conversations without awkward pauses.
Improved speech synthesis adds realistic tone, emphasis, and pacing, making AI responses sound more expressive and engaging.
Real-time translation capabilities could help users communicate across multiple languages during live conversations, making AI more useful for travel, business, and education.
Developers are also using advanced audio models for live transcription, meeting summaries, accessibility tools, and customer support applications.
Future AI assistants are expected to become increasingly audio-first, enabling hands-free interactions at home, in cars, and on wearable devices.
More natural voice interactions could improve accessibility for users who prefer speaking over typing in everyday tasks.
Challenges remain, including maintaining accuracy, reducing hallucinations, protecting user privacy, and ensuring reliable performance in noisy environments.
As audio AI continues to evolve, voice-based conversations are expected to become an increasingly important way people interact with intelligent assistants.
